  • WHAT HAPPENED?

    Hollywood superstar Reynolds has been involved with the Red Dragons, alongside fellow chairman Rob McElhenney, since 2021. His business interests outside of football have seen him form part of a consortium that owns a stake in the Alpine Formula 1 team.

    THE BIGGER PICTURE

    Reynolds, as part of the Tylis-Porter group, is also involved with Mexican outfit Necaxa. According to El Tiempo, there are plans to move from Central to South America and acquire Colombian top-flight side La Equidad.

  • WHAT A SOURCE SAID

    The Tylis-Porter group - which includes actress Longoria, ex-Arsenal star Mesut Ozil and baseball player Justin Verlander – are in talks regarding a takeover of Bogota-based La Equidad. An agreement is said to be close, with a source telling El Tiempo: "We have not signed yet. The official signing will take place next Thursday. There are some agreements that have been reached, but until they are signed, we have a confidentiality agreement, so we cannot give exact figures.”

    DID YOU KNOW?

    The source added, with it yet to be revealed how much cash Reynolds is injecting into the project: “These figures are close to the minimum of 20 million dollars that we initially asked for, but it is slightly lower, although very close. The conditions are excellent, and very good people are coming to invest in Colombian football.”

  • WHAT NEXT?

    It is claimed that Reynolds and Longoria will make their way to Bogota in 2025 once a deal is done and a new ownership team is ready to be presented.
